Price to rent ratio

The price to rent ratio (p/r) equals the median property price divided by the yearly median gross rent. A community with high lease prices should have a lower p/r. This will enable your asset to pay itself off within a sensible timeframe. Nonetheless, if p/r ratios are excessively low, rental rates may be higher than mortgage loan payments for comparable residential units. You might lose renters to the home buying market that will leave you with vacant investment properties. But usually, a lower p/r is preferable to a higher one.

Long Term Rental (BRRRR)

BRRRR stands for “Buy, Rehab, Rent, Refinance, Repeat”. If you desire to expand your investments, the BRRRR is an excellent plan to employ. This strategy revolves around your ability to extract cash out when you refinance.

The After Repair Value (ARV) of the home has to equal more than the complete buying and improvement costs. Then you pocket the value you created from the investment property in a “cash-out” refinance. You employ that capital to buy another asset and the procedure starts anew. This assists you to steadily increase your assets and your investment income.

Short-Term Rental Cash-on-Cash Return

A short-term rental’s cash-on-cash return can inform you if the property is a reasonable use of your cash. Divide the Net Operating Income (NOI) by the total amount of cash invested. The result is a percentage. The higher the percentage, the quicker your investment will be repaid and you’ll start making profits. Funded ventures will have a stronger cash-on-cash return because you will be spending less of your money.

Average Short-Term Rental Capitalization (Cap) Rates

Another measurement indicates the market value of real estate as a revenue-producing asset — average short-term rental capitalization (cap) rate. Generally, the less money an investment property costs (or is worth), the higher the cap rate will be. If cap rates are low, you can assume to pay more for investment properties in that community. Divide your estimated Net Operating Income (NOI) by the investment property’s value or asking price. The percentage you will obtain is the property’s cap rate.

Wholesaling

As a real estate wholesaler, you enter a purchase contract to purchase a house that some other real estate investors might need. A real estate investor then “buys” the purchase contract from you. The seller sells the house to the real estate investor instead of the real estate wholesaler. The wholesaler does not sell the property — they sell the contract to purchase it.

Mortgage Note Investing

Note investing includes purchasing a loan (mortgage note) from a lender at a discount. By doing so, you become the mortgage lender to the original lender’s debtor.

Performing notes mean loans where the borrower is regularly on time with their loan payments. Performing notes provide repeating income for you. Note investors also obtain non-performing mortgage notes that the investors either rework to assist the client or foreclose on to get the property less than actual worth.

Foreclosure Laws

Successful mortgage note investors are thoroughly well-versed in their state’s laws regarding foreclosure. Many states use mortgage documents and others utilize Deeds of Trust. Lenders may need to get the court’s permission to foreclose on a home. Investors don’t have to have the judge’s agreement with a Deed of Trust.

Mortgage Interest Rates

Mortgage note investors take over the interest rate of the mortgage loan notes that they buy. This is a major element in the profits that lenders reach. Mortgage interest rates are critical to both performing and non-performing mortgage note buyers.

The mortgage loan rates set by conventional lending companies are not equal in every market. The stronger risk taken on by private lenders is reflected in bigger loan interest rates for their loans in comparison with traditional mortgage loans.

Property Taxes

Usually borrowers pay real estate taxes through lenders in monthly installments while sending their loan payments. By the time the taxes are payable, there needs to be adequate money being held to handle them. If the homebuyer stops paying, unless the lender pays the taxes, they will not be paid on time. Property tax liens leapfrog over any other liens.

Because property tax escrows are collected with the mortgage loan payment, rising property taxes mean larger mortgage payments. Delinquent clients may not have the ability to maintain increasing payments and could interrupt making payments altogether.

Syndications

In real estate, a syndication is a company of investors who pool their money and abilities to purchase real estate assets for investment. One person arranges the investment and invites the others to participate.

The individual who develops the Syndication is referred to as the Sponsor or the Syndicator. The Syndicator arranges all real estate details such as purchasing or building assets and managing their operation. This member also oversees the business issues of the Syndication, such as partners’ dividends.

The other participants in a syndication invest passively. The company agrees to give them a preferred return once the investments are turning a profit. These investors have no duties concerned with handling the syndication or overseeing the use of the assets.

Ownership Interest

Every stakeholder has a piece of the partnership. You ought to hunt for syndications where those providing money receive a larger percentage of ownership than partners who are not investing.

Investors are typically given a preferred return of net revenues to motivate them to participate. Preferred return is a portion of the funds invested that is distributed to capital investors from profits. After the preferred return is disbursed, the remainder of the profits are disbursed to all the members.

If the property is finally liquidated, the participants get an agreed percentage of any sale profits. In a vibrant real estate environment, this may provide a substantial increase to your investment returns. The syndication’s operating agreement describes the ownership framework and how everyone is dealt with financially.

REITs

Some real estate investment firms are organized as trusts called Real Estate Investment Trusts or REITs. REITs were invented to allow ordinary people to buy into properties. The typical investor has the funds to invest in a REIT.

Participants in such organizations are entirely passive investors. Investment risk is spread across a portfolio of real estate. Shares may be liquidated when it’s beneficial for you. However, REIT investors do not have the option to pick individual real estate properties or locations. The properties that the REIT selects to purchase are the assets your money is used for.

Real Estate Investment Funds

A Real Estate Investment Fund is a mutual fund that possesses stocks of real estate companies. Any actual real estate property is owned by the real estate businesses rather than the fund. These funds make it possible for more investors to invest in real estate. Where REITs are meant to distribute dividends to its shareholders, funds don’t. Like any stock, investment funds’ values increase and fall with their share market value.

You can find a real estate fund that focuses on a particular category of real estate company, such as multifamily, but you cannot choose the fund’s investment assets or markets. You must rely on the fund’s directors to select which markets and assets are chosen for investment.
